In this position, you will join our Manufacturing Operations Organization within our Aeronautics Systems sector as a Composite Bonder Entry Level supporting our Clearfield, UT site. Were seeking a hands-on professional with exceptional attention to detail, a strong commitment to quality, and outstanding interpersonal skills. This position may be filled at varying shift times including weekdays, nights, and weekends (shift differential paid during eligible shifts). Please note: Only external candidates and NG employees who are not currently Composite Bonders at the Clearfield site will be considered under this requisition. Essential Functions: Read and understand blueprints Lay out articles, cut parts or materials to size, and apply liquid or solid bonding agents Understanding of ply orientations and vacuum bagging processes Operates autoclave, hydraulic presses and ovens to complete bonding cycle Control conditions of heat, pressure, and timing by setting and operating various controls according to the specifications for the materials and the bonding agent being used Sand, bur, and smooth over areas, apply sealing resins to cut or exposed edges Complete repairs on composite, metal or laminate bonded products using inspection and rework instructions Monitor and verify quality of finished product Basic Qualifications: High School Diploma or GED This position requires the ability to perform moderate strenuous physical and repetitious work to include: bending, stooping, kneeling, carrying tools, lifting up to 35 pounds, working overhead or at heights, and accessing small, confined spaces Must have the ability to obtain and maintain a U.S. Government Secret level clearance and Special Program Access within a reasonable period, as defined by the company to meet its business needs. U.S. Citizenship required for clearance. Must successfully complete and pass the ASTAR New Hire Training / Compliance within a reasonable time period, as defined by the company to meet its business need Ability to work flexible, changing shifts, including weekends Preferred Qualifications: Current/active U.S. Government Secret level clearance Experience in aerospace manufacturing Demonstrated ability using standard measuring equipment and power hand tools Ability to read and interpret schematics, assembly drawings, process specifications, technical manuals, written instructions, test procedures, blueprints, etc. Primary Level Salary Range: $34,300.00 - $57,100.00 The above salary range represents a general guideline; however, Northrop Grumman considers a number of factors when determining base salary offers such as the scope and responsibilities of the position and the candidate's experience, education, skills and current market conditions.
